ORA-00107: Oracle 리스너 프로세스에 연결할 수 없습니다.

ORA-00107 오류는 클라이언트가 Oracle 데이터베이스 리스너 프로세스에 연결을 시도했지만, 연결에 실패한 경우에 발생하는 오류입니다. 리스너는 클라이언트와 데이터베이스 인스턴스 간의 연결을 관리하는 역할을 수행합니다. 이 오류가 발생하는 원인, 예시, 해결 방법, 주의사항에 대해 아래에서 자세히 설명하겠습니다.

원인

ORA-00107 오류가 발생하는 주요 원인은 다음과 같습니다:

  1. 리스너 문제: Oracle 데이터베이스 리스너 프로세스가 시작되지 않았거나 동작하지 않는 상태일 때 클라이언트가 연결을 시도하면 이 오류가 발생할 수 있습니다.
  2. 네트워크 문제: 클라이언트와 리스너 간의 네트워크 연결이 불안정한 경우에도 이 오류가 발생할 수 있습니다.

에러가 발생하는 예시

다음은 ORA-00107 오류가 발생하는 예시 중 하나입니다:

sqlCopy code-- 리스너에 연결 시도 시 오류 발생
SQL> CONNECT username/password@database;
ERROR:
ORA-00107: Unable to connect to Oracle listener

해결방법

ORA-00107 오류를 해결하기 위한 가장 적절한 방법은 다음과 같습니다:

  1. 리스너 상태 확인: 먼저 데이터베이스 리스너의 상태를 확인합니다. 리스너가 시작되었는지, 동작 중인지 확인하고 필요한 경우 시작하거나 재시작합니다.
  2. 네트워크 연결 확인: 클라이언트와 리스너 간의 네트워크 연결이 안정적인지 확인합니다. 방화벽 등의 이유로 네트워크 연결이 차단되지 않도록 조치합니다.

주의사항

  • 데이터베이스 리스너가 올바르게 동작하지 않으면 클라이언트의 연결 요청에 대한 처리가 제대로 이루어지지 않습니다. 따라서 리스너의 상태를 주기적으로 모니터링하고 필요한 조치를 취하는 것이 중요합니다.
  • 네트워크 연결이 불안정한 경우에도 오류가 발생할 수 있으므로, 네트워크 문제를 조사하고 해결하는 것이 필요합니다.

위의 내용은 ORA-00107 오류의 원인, 예시, 해결 방법, 주의사항에 대한 설명입니다. 실제 상황에 따라 다른 원인과 해결 방법이 적용될 수 있으므로, 발생한 상황을 정확하게 분석하여 문제를 해결하셔야 합니다.

Leave a Comment